Lead Fresh Merchant

COMPANY:
Southeast-headquartered, privately held, food retail and wholesale distribution company.

REPORTS/RELATIONSHIPS:
This position will report directly to ­­­­the President/Senior Vice President of Merchandising and leads a team of product directors and category managers, with indirect leadership to field merchandisers, fresh field merchandisers, store management teams, and store associates.

BASIC FUNCTIONS:
The person in this position will lead the fresh merchandising organization—including produce, floral, deli-bakery, meat and seafood, and prepared foods—to new levels of success. This role will develop innovative strategies, set market-leading standards, and implement policies that drive sales and growth. This executive will have the opportunity to shape the future of fresh merchandising and make a lasting impact on the organization’s success.

Specific duties will include, but not necessarily be limited to:

  • Assume P&L ownership and overall performance and profitability for the fresh departments, including produce, floral, deli-bakery, meat and seafood, and prepared foods.
  • Develop marketing and merchandising objectives and strategies and monitor performance against goals.
  • Contribute to the strategic direction and development of the business as a member of the executive team.
  • Develop the visual merchandising standards and programs to drive market share and create a differentiated customer experience.
  • Lead the ideation, creation, and implementation of signature products and market-leading programs to maintain a competitive advantage.
  • Lead and provide direction to product directors and category managers and indirectly to field merchandisers, fresh field merchandisers, store management teams, and store associates.
  • Oversee implementation and utilization of technology to support fresh merchandising initiatives. This may include items related to promotional planning, pricing, assortment, and other work method enhancements.
  • Partner with merchandising leaders to drive sales, margins, and cost of goods for the broader enterprise.
  • Lead strategic vendor partnerships to drive market share and enhance merchandising.
